hlmod.hu
https://hlmod.hu/

amx_banshot
https://hlmod.hu/viewtopic.php?f=9&t=6154
Oldal: 1 / 2

Szerző:  pixxa112 [2012.10.03. 16:53 ]
Hozzászólás témája:  amx_banshot

Hali.

Ez a plugin az hogy ha valakit kibanol egy admin akkor képet csinál??

SMA Forráskód: [ Mindet kijelol ]
  1. #include <amxmodx>
  2. #include <amxmisc>
  3.  
  4. #define PLUGIN "Ban with proof"
  5. #define VERSION "1.0.4"
  6. #define AUTHOR "[lego]F34R"
  7.  
  8. static const banurl[] = ""
  9.  
  10. new Bantype
  11.  
  12. public plugin_init() {
  13. register_plugin(PLUGIN, VERSION, AUTHOR)
  14. register_concmd("amx_banshot","banwithproof",ADMIN_BAN,"<Ban username with screenshot 1=IP 2=Steamid 3=Amxbans 4=Not ban")
  15. register_cvar("amx_banurl",banurl)
  16. Bantype = register_cvar("amx_banshot_type", "1")
  17. }
  18.  
  19.  
  20. public banwithproof(id,level,cid){
  21. if(!cmd_access(id,level,cid,2))
  22. return PLUGIN_HANDLED;
  23.  
  24. new authid[32], ipadd[32], name[32],CurrentTime[9], hostname[64] ,banurl[64]
  25. new arg[32], arg2[32], temp[2]
  26.  
  27. read_argv(1,arg,31)
  28. read_argv(2,arg2,31)
  29.  
  30. new target = cmd_target(id,arg,1)
  31.  
  32. if (!target) return PLUGIN_HANDLED
  33.  
  34. get_user_ip(target,ipadd,31)
  35. get_cvar_string("hostname",hostname,63)
  36. get_user_name(target,name,31)
  37. get_user_authid(target,authid,31)
  38. get_cvar_string("amx_banurl", banurl,63)
  39.  
  40. log_to_file("BannedwithSS.txt"," %s | STEAMID: %s^n",name,authid)
  41.  
  42. client_print(target,print_chat, "[Banned] %s",hostname)
  43. client_print(target,print_chat, "[Banned] %s [Steamid] %s @ IP - %s",name,authid,ipadd)
  44.  
  45. get_time("%m/%d/%Y - %H:%M:%S",CurrentTime,31)
  46.  
  47. client_print(target,print_chat, "[Banned] %s",CurrentTime)
  48. client_print(target,print_chat, "[Banned] Visit %s to be unbanned",banurl)
  49.  
  50. console_print(target,"[Banned] %s",hostname)
  51. console_print(target,"[Banned] %s [Steamid] %s @ IP - %s",name,authid,ipadd)
  52. console_print(target,"[Banned] %s",CurrentTime)
  53. console_print(target,"[Banned] Visit %s to be unbanned",banurl)
  54.  
  55. client_cmd(target,"wait;wait;snapshot;wait;snapshot")
  56.  
  57. temp[0] = target
  58. temp[1] = str_to_num(arg2)
  59.  
  60. set_task(0.5,"persontoban", target, temp, 2)
  61.  
  62. return PLUGIN_HANDLED
  63. }
  64.  
  65. public persontoban(arg[]){
  66. new name2[32]
  67.  
  68. new target = arg[0]
  69. new bantime = arg[1]
  70.  
  71. get_user_name(target,name2,31)
  72.  
  73. switch (get_pcvar_num(Bantype)){
  74. case 1:{
  75. server_cmd("amx_ban %s %d",name2,bantime)
  76. }
  77. case 2:{
  78. server_cmd("amx_banip %s %d",name2,bantime)
  79. }
  80. case 3:{
  81. server_cmd("amx_ban %d %s",bantime,name2)
  82. }
  83. case 4:{
  84. server_cmd("amx_say Visit %s",banurl)
  85. }
  86. }
  87.  
  88. }
  89. /* AMXX-Studio Notes - DO NOT MODIFY BELOW HERE
  90. *{\\ rtf1\\ ansi\\ deff0{\\ fonttbl{\\ f0\\ fnil Tahoma;}}\n\\ viewkind4\\ uc1\\ pard\\ lang1033\\ f0\\ fs16 \n\\ par }
  91. */
  92. /* AMXX-Studio Notes - DO NOT MODIFY BELOW HERE
  93. *{\\ rtf1\\ ansi\\ deff0{\\ fonttbl{\\ f0\\ fnil Tahoma;}}\n\\ viewkind4\\ uc1\\ pard\\ lang1033\\ f0\\ fs16 \n\\ par }
  94. */

Szerző:  kiki [2012.10.03. 16:57 ]
Hozzászólás témája:  Re: amx_banshot

client_cmd(target,"wait;wait;snapshot;wait;snapshot")

Szerző:  pixxa112 [2012.10.03. 16:59 ]
Hozzászólás témája:  Re: amx_banshot

Sokat meg tudtam ebből..

Szerző:  ultraibolya [2012.10.03. 17:03 ]
Hozzászólás témája:  Re: amx_banshot

kiki írta:
client_cmd(target,"wait;wait;snapshot;wait;snapshot")


Ez lefényképezi a képernyőt :D

Szerző:  pixxa112 [2012.10.03. 17:04 ]
Hozzászólás témája:  Re: amx_banshot

ultraibolya írta:
kiki írta:
client_cmd(target,"wait;wait;snapshot;wait;snapshot")


Ez lefényképezi a képernyőt :D


Ja köszi xDD

És hova menti a képeket ??

Szerző:  ultraibolya [2012.10.03. 17:05 ]
Hozzászólás témája:  Re: amx_banshot

nm :)

Szerző:  kiki [2012.10.03. 17:07 ]
Hozzászólás témája:  Re: amx_banshot

cstrike mappába!

Szerző:  pixxa112 [2012.10.03. 17:10 ]
Hozzászólás témája:  Re: amx_banshot

kiki írta:
cstrike mappába!


Köszi.. !!

Szerző:  pixxa112 [2012.10.03. 17:15 ]
Hozzászólás témája:  Re: amx_banshot

És el fút az advanced_bans.amxx mellet ??

Szerző:  norbee.16 [2012.10.03. 21:24 ]
Hozzászólás témája:  Re: amx_banshot

Igen mind a 2 plugin tökéletesen műkszik egymás mellett.

Oldal: 1 / 2 Minden időpont UTC+02:00 időzóna szerinti
Powered by phpBB® Forum Software © phpBB Limited
https://www.phpbb.com/